No one is immune to body image insecurity and as a photographer, I saw folks of all sizes dislike the way they looked and I knew something had to be done.

I created Body Image Bootcamp in 2016 after noticing that every client of mine was concerned about the way they looked and apologized for their bodies at every moment. I realized we needed more mental work than just an empowering photo shoot, so I set out to learn everything I could about body image, the psychology behind it, and what we currently do to foster our negative behaviors. I also started to look at resources available to the average human who has a less than desirable feeling towards their body , but unless you suffer from a full fledged eating disorder, there were no mental health support groups or classes specifically targeted to body image....so I created one.

It wasn’t long, however, before I realized that myself and my fellow caretakers and givers needed it just as much as those clients!! Empowering others is hard work, but when we head home at the end of the day and hate on ourselves, it can also pile on feelings of imposter syndrome and thoughts of “how can I help others if I can’t even help myself???”
